Whole‐body oxidative stress reduction during testosterone therapy in ageing men. A randomized placebo‐controlled trial

The study aimed to determine the effect of testosterone replacement therapy (TRT) on whole-body oxidative stress in aging men and evaluate whether changes in oxidative stress were mediated by changes in body composition. A double-blind, randomized, placebo-controlled study was conducted for 24 weeks in 38 men aged 60-78 years. The results showed that TRT decreased whole-body oxidative stress compared to placebo, which could be mediated by changes in body composition, particularly the increase in lean body mass and decrease in whole-body fat. However, the safety of TRT concerning cardiovascular disease is still unresolved.
